Audi TT 2.0 TDI Ultra
Power: 184 hp
0-100 km/h: 7,1 s
Top speed: 241 km/h
CO2 emissions: 110 g/km
BMW 220d Coupe / Cabrio
Power: 190 hp
0-100 km/h: 7,1 s
Top speed: 230 km/h
CO2 emissions: 107 g/km
BMW 418d/420d Coupe
Power: 150/190 hp
0-100 km/h: 8,6/7,1 s
Top speed: 215/232 km/h
CO2 emissions: 110/106 gr/km
Mercedes-Benz C 220 CDI Coupe
Power: 170 hp
0-100 km/h: 8,4 s
Top speed: 232 km/h
CO2-emissions: 109 g/km
Mercedes-Benz E 220/250 Cdi Coupe
Power: 170/204 pk
0-100 km/h: 8,5/7,3 s
Top speed: 235/247 km/h
CO2 emissions: 110/109 gr/km
MINI Cooper SD
Power: 170 hp
0-100 km/h: 7,3 s
Top speed: 227 km/h
CO2 emissions: 106 g/km
